Should plumbers be certified or licensed?
Yes, most states require plumbers to be licensed, and for good reason. Choosing an unlicensed plumber risks subpar workmanship, expensive future repairs, and possible building code violations. What questions should I ask a plumbing contractor?
Make informed decisions by discussing these important questions with potential plumbers:
- Active license and insurance proof?
- Estimate pricing details?
- Billing structure explanation?
- Team member qualifications?
- Damage handling procedure?
- Emergency response timeframe?
- Cleanup service inclusion?
- Warranty coverage terms?
These questions provide clarity and help build confidence in your plumbing professional.
Should I clean before the plumber comes?
We suggest clearing the space of boxes, waste materials, and any hindrances before your plumber's scheduled appointment. Also, sanitizing the immediate work area, particularly around toilets, sinks, or pipes, is good practice.
Ensure children and pets are kept safely away from the work area during the plumber's visit.
How much are typical plumbing repair costs?
Typically, plumbing repairs cost about $325 per job but can range from $175 to $4,000 or more.
Common price examples:
- Standard toilet repair: $150-400
- Critical pipe bursts: $1,000-4,000+
- Drain services: $100-275
- Water heater issues: $200-600
- Fixture services: $150-350
Job complexity, property size, and existing pipe types affect the total cost. External conditions including supply chain difficulties and material shortages influence the final bill.
How much do plumbers typically charge?
You can expect to pay about $100 per hour for plumbing services, with rates varying between $45 and $200 based on the technician's skill level and repair complexity.
Common Rate Structure:
- Standard hourly: $45-$200
- Emergency hourly: $150+
- Trip fee: $100-$350
- Holiday premium: 25-50% surcharge
Rates vary based on the professional's qualifications, geographic location, service timing, and complexity of the plumbing issue.
How long do plumbers take to complete a plumbing job?
Many straightforward plumbing jobs in homes can be finished within a few hours. Like installing new sinks, removing pipe or toilet clogs, and setting up dishwashers. Extended timelines are common for complex plumbing work. Such as projects needing demolition for pipe access, digging for gas lines, or custom-ordered parts and materials. The age and condition of your plumbing system can affect repair time.
When should I call a plumber instead of DIY-ing my project?
When DIY plumbing attempts aren't meeting expectations, it's appropriate to call a specialist.
Professional help is advised for:
- Unexpected pipe damage severity
- Leaks in hard-to-reach spaces
- Tasks needing specialized tools
- Work involving pipe section replacement
- Jobs with hot water, steam, or gas requirements
No problem with recognizing when professional assistance is appropriate. If the project proves more demanding than anticipated, consider a professional.
